2. RBI launched Digital Rupee pilot for wholesale segment
- First Digital Rupee pilot project of India has been launched on November 1, 2022, by RBI for the wholesale segment.
- Participated Banks: SBI, BoB, Union Bank of India, HDFC Bank, ICICI Bank, Kotak Mahindra Bank, Yes Bank, IDFC First Bank and HSBC
- CBDC can be classified into two types: Retail (CBDC-R) and Wholesale (CBDC-W)
- CBDC-R: It would be potentially available for use by all.
- CBDC-W: It is designed for restricted access to select financial institutions.

4. Steel Man of India, J.J. Irani passes away
- Tata Steel veteran, Jamshed J. Irani has been passed away at the age of 86 in Jamshedpur, Tata.
- He was associated with Tata Steel for 43 years and retired from the board of Tata Steel in June 2011.
- He served as the National President of the Confederation of Indian Industry (CII) for 1992-93.
- He was conferred the Padma Bhushan in 2007 for his contribution to the industry; and International Fellow of the Royal Academy of Engineering in 1996.

11. UGC declares to observe ‘Bharatiya Bhasha Utsav’ on Dec 11
- The University Grants Commission has declared that December 11 will observe as a ‘Bharatiya Bhasha Divas’ every year.
- Aim: To create language harmony and develop a conducive environment for learning Indian languages.
- The committee has selected December 11 as Bharatiya Bhasha Divas to mark the birth anniversary of poet Subramania Bharati, who was a pioneer of modern Tamil poetry.
- UGC Founded: 1956; Headquarters: New Delhi; Chairperson: D. P. Singh

12. India's April-September fiscal deficit of FY23 touches 37.3%
- The fiscal deficit of central government from April-September 2022 has touched the 37.3% of the full-year target.
- The fiscal deficit was 35% of BE in last fiscal.
- In absolute terms, the fiscal deficit was Rs 6,19,849 crore during the period.
- The total receipts of govt stood at Rs 12.03 lakh crore or 52.7% of BE for 2022-23.
- The total expenditure was Rs 18.23 lakh crore or 46.2% of the BE 2022-23.
- Fiscal deficit is the difference between expenditure and revenue.
